  2. As was mentioned on the stream today, Joker Boxes are a bit of a legal issue with upcoming loot box laws and various other problems. I have an idea on how they could be made to be both more consumer friendly while also allowing the devs to switch off legendary trading as was mentioned in the livestream today, and it involves a currency that thus far doesn't see a lot of use AFAIK: Joker Tickets. The basic idea is this: A lot of people probably don't like getting random, non permanent junk that they'll likely never use in their joker boxes. I have to spend several minutes deleting 10-12 different weapons that I got ten day rewards of, it's honestly kinda nuts. So I'd like to propose an idea: Replace it all with joker tickets. Essentially what would happen is that if you don't win a permanent weapon (Or you win a duplicate permanent weapon) the game instead gives you joker tickets. The daily objectives would also still reward joker tickets as a way to eventually "earn" those legendary weapon without paying money. So let's ballpark some math: Say I want to go and get a CAP40 to go with my colby commander: I buy JMB 10 boxes. Say I buy 10 of them. I don't get the weapon, and I don't get any permanent weapons/cars/unlocks/whatever. Oh well. But what I do get is joker tickets, for this example let's say that I get 100 tickets for every temporary weapon that I would've gotten. So I get 600-1000 joker tickets. Nice. Buying the CAP40 from the ingame joker distribution? 10,000 tickets. This would do a few things: allow free players to eventually build up and buy whatever legendary weapon they wanted though daily missions and other joker ticket rewards. Allow people who buy joker boxes to eventually build up to the legendary weapon they want. Add more value to Joker Tickets as a currency because AFAIK they're pretty underused. Still keep the "Rare chance!" of JMB's without having the issues coming up with loot boxes currently. So what happens if you get the rare drop of the legendary you want? Cool. Now you have more joker tickets to spend on whatever you want. You get enough joker tickets to buy the weapon you want and also get the legendary drop? Congrats, now you can buy another legendary weapon. To be implemented along with this would be a limited time "Legendary grinder" to remove extra weapons from your inventory in exchange for equal value in joker tickets. This would last about three weeks after the launch of the new system and then would be switched off for good. (Actually for good, not "for good") This would be done because, at this point, legendary weapons would not be able to be traded. Thus someone with 8 medusa machine guns isn't screaming about having seven useless weapons, or eight useless weapons if they don't like the medusa. To go along with this, I would also implement a one-day "Legendary Trial" system that would allow you to try the weapon before you buy it, since after the first 3 week "Legendary Grinder" was deactivated the only thing to do would be to delete the weapon, similar to what we have now for regular weapons.

Small list of things I'd like to see to make ARMAS a little more friendly to the consumer and easier to use. 1: Any sort of indication that you've already purchased an ARMAS item in some form somewhere on the store page. There's plenty of ways to do this, be it adding a checkmark over the item icon (With various colors supporting various states of purchase) or adding a border around the item that you've already bought. I don't know for sure if the game would allow you to re-purchase already purchased items and waste G1C, but it feels like it does and this should probably be changed. 2: Central hub that tracks purchases in the store. This feels like a no-brainer and I'm honestly "shocked" that this isn't already a thing. Not only would having a central "purchase history" enable the consumer to better trace their buying habits (and avoid buying the same thing twice.) but you could also use this central list to compare what you have in your inventory. When I buy JMB's I often get a flood of temporary weapons that I simply don't use at all and just delete. To this day I'm paranoid that I might've deleted a perma weapon and not realize it. Having a central list to check would be greatly appreciated. On top of that, you could free up support tickets by tying a system into the central list that allows for retrieval of accidentally deleted weapons. This could potentially be abused in some fashion, so you'd have to completely void legendary/tradeable weapons from joker boxes, but things that aren't tradeable should be fine to hook into such a system. The retrieval system would only apply to non-temporary weapons and items and items that couldn't be traded. 3: Quick-upgrade to account bound versions. Tying into the central hub of already bought items, the ability to upgrade character-bound items to account-bound items from there would also be greatly appreciated. This would enable people to keep track of what they bought per character and enable them to upgrade items they like into account bound items to use with all of their characters. (Example: I've maxed out my criminal main and want to make an enforcer character. I can upgrade my favorite criminal items that I bought character-bound because I didn't plan on making an enforcer.) 4: Refunds and trade-ins. The ability to refund weapons and items that we don't like outside of bugging support about it would be a really handy feature. Sometimes we buy things that we regret buying, and if memory serves support only offers you *one* refund. Total. You use that up, and you're done. This is pretty anti-consumer since not every weapon on ARMAS can be trialed. On top of this, sometimes you fall out of favor with a weapon due to some balance changes or just shifting out of that playstyle. The ability to trade in various weapons to contribute towards earning a new one or coupons for something else would be nice. 5: Account bound upgrade overrides character bound purchase. I was digging through ARMAS recently and I found that if you select the option to buy a weapon character bound, even if you have the weapon bought on another character, it overrides the account bound upgrade discount and would instead allow you to buy it at full character bound price. This is naturally not okay, and I'd like the account bound upgrade price to override the character bound purchase price in this scenario. 6: Pack weapons and special cases don't always count on other characters. For example, on one character I've bought the "Forces of Nature" pack, but it's not giving me the discount on the account bound upgrade. However, on Death & Taxes pack, it does give me a -74% discount which is obviously meant to be an account bound upgrade discount. In addition to this, there are a couple of weapons that I've received through support item exchanges (My 3 slot STAR being one of them) and I don't receive an account bound upgrade for those either, though this is a bit of a unique scenario. 7: A discount on buying a fraction exclusive pack when you buy the other half of the fraction pack. Say for example I buy the Criminal Heavy Duty Bundle, why can't I get a discount similar to the account bound upgrade to the Enforcer Heavy Duty Bundle? They're virtually the same items, just on different factions. I don't see why I couldn't get a discount. 8: Account bound clothing/gear. Some clothing/gear is character bound. Even if it's cheap it's still annoying to have it be unlocked on one character and not the other. It would be really nice to not have to go and buy it twice with no discount. That's all the ideas I've got for now.
